Lens replacement surgery, also known as refractive lens exchange (RLE) or clear lens extraction (CLE), is a vision correction procedure that replaces the eye’s natural lens with an artificial intraocular lens (IOL). It is similar to cataract surgery but is performed primarily to correct refractive errors like near-sightedness, farsightedness, astigmatism, and presbyopia, rather than to remove a cloudy lens.
This procedure is an excellent option for individuals who are not suitable candidates for LASIK or PRK due to extreme prescriptions, thin corneas, or age-related vision changes. How Does Lens Replacement Surgery Work?
During RLE, the eye’s natural lens is removed and replaced with an artificial IOL. The surgery typically follows these steps:
- Preoperative Evaluation: A thorough eye exam assesses corneal thickness, refractive errors, eye health, and overall suitability for the procedure.
- Anaesthesia: Local anaesthesia (eye drops or injections) ensures a painless experience.
- Lens Removal: A small incision is made in the cornea, and the natural lens is gently broken up using ultrasound (phacoemulsification) and removed.
- IOL Implantation: A customized artificial lens is inserted to correct vision.
- Recovery: The incision is self-sealing, and most patients experience improved vision within a day.
Types of Intraocular Lenses (IOLs)
The choice of IOL depends on the patient’s visual needs:
- Monofocal IOLs: Correct vision at one distance (near, intermediate, or far), often requiring glasses for other ranges.
- Multifocal IOLs: Provide clear vision at multiple distances, reducing dependence on glasses.
- Toric IOLs: Correct astigmatism in addition to near-sightedness or farsightedness.
- Extended Depth of Focus (EDOF) IOLs: Offer a continuous range of vision with fewer visual disturbances than multifocal lenses.
Who Is a Good Candidate for RLE?
Ideal candidates for refractive lens exchange include:
- Adults over 40 with presbyopia (age-related near vision loss)
- Those with high myopia (near-sightedness) or hyperopia (farsightedness)
- Patients with astigmatism who want a permanent solution
- Individuals not eligible for LASIK due to thin corneas or extreme prescriptions
- People seeking freedom from glasses or contact lenses

Benefits of Lens Replacement Surgery
- Permanent Vision Correction: Unlike LASIK, which reshapes the cornea, RLE replaces the lens, providing lasting results.
- Prevents Future Cataracts: Since the natural lens is removed, cataracts cannot develop later.
- Quick Recovery: Most patients resume normal activities within a day or two.
- High Success Rate: The procedure has a strong track record of safety and effectiveness.

Potential Risks and Complications
While RLE is generally safe, possible risks include:
- Dry eyes
- Glare or halos at night (especially with multifocal IOLs)
- Retinal detachment (rare, more common in highly nearsighted patients)
- Infection or inflammation
- Residual refractive error requiring enhancement

Recovery and Results
- Immediate Improvement: Many patients notice sharper vision within 24 hours.
- Follow-Up Visits: Postoperative check-ups ensure proper healing.
- Full Stabilization: Vision may take a few weeks to adjust, especially with premium IOLs.
